Workplace first aid carries legal weight in Australia. Every business owes the same core duty: make sure someone on site can respond when a worker or visitor is injured or falls ill. What that response looks like varies, and getting it wrong leaves your organisation exposed, both to regulators and to the real human cost of a delayed or absent first aid response.
Meningitis occupies a particular place in the minds of Australian parents. The condition is rare enough that most families will never encounter it, but serious enough that missing the signs carries consequences no one should have to face. The illness moves on its own timeline, and the symptoms it produces in its early hours often resemble infections that pass within days without any treatment at all.
